Retreat of Broward Inc: Comprehensive Addiction Treatment in Pompano Beach, FL

Located at 100 NW 17th Avenue in Pompano Beach, Florida, Retreat of Broward Inc offers dedicated inpatient treatment services for adults and young adults struggling with substance use disorders. This facility is committed to providing personalized, compassionate care aimed at comprehensive healing and sustainable recovery.

Holistic Treatment Focus

Retreat of Broward Inc recognizes the complex nature of addiction and focuses on treating both substance use disorders and any co-occurring mental health conditions simultaneously. This integrated approach ensures that every aspect of a person’s well-being is addressed, creating a robust foundation for long-term sobriety. Their treatment plans are highly personalized to meet the unique needs of each individual patient.

Services Provided

A core component of the treatment process at Retreat of Broward Inc is detoxification (Detox), a medically supervised phase that safely manages withdrawal symptoms before patients transition into the primary therapeutic programming. They are specifically equipped to treat opioid use disorders, including addiction to heroin, fentanyl, and prescription painkillers, often incorporating medications like buprenorphine and naltrexone into the detox and treatment phases.

The facility emphasizes counseling as an essential tool for understanding the roots of addiction and developing effective coping mechanisms for recovery. Counseling modalities include:

  • Individual Counseling
  • Group Counseling
  • Family Counseling
  • Couples Counseling
